Challenges and Barriers in the Asset Tracking Inventory Management Market
The Asset Tracking Inventory Management Market is growing rapidly but faces several challenges that companies must navigate to fully leverage tracking and inventory solutions. Despite clear benefits such as real-time visibility, operational efficiency, and cost reduction, barriers related to implementation, integration, and skills gaps can slow adoption — especially among small and medium-sized enterprises (SMEs).
One of the primary obstacles in deploying asset tracking systems is the upfront cost and complexity of implementation. While large enterprises often have the budget and IT infrastructure to integrate advanced IoT, RFID, and cloud-based systems, SMEs may struggle with initial investment requirements, ongoing maintenance, and technical expertise needs. Hardware components such as IoT sensors, RFID tags, and real-time location systems (RTLS) can be expensive, and integrating them with existing ERP or warehouse management systems requires careful planning and expertise.
Integration with legacy systems poses another significant challenge. Many organizations operate complex hybrid IT environments spanning on-premises systems and cloud solutions. Seamlessly integrating new tracking technologies with these legacy infrastructures can be technically demanding and time-consuming. Without proper integration, data silos can persist, limiting the visibility benefits that tracking solutions promise. Skilled integration specialists are often required, which further raises costs and elongates timelines.
Data security and privacy concerns are also crucial barriers, especially for organizations handling sensitive inventory and asset data. As tracking solutions increasingly rely on cloud platforms and IoT devices, securing data transmission and storage becomes critical. Companies must ensure that tracking systems comply with data protection regulations such as GDPR while safeguarding against cyber threats that could compromise asset information.
Adoption of tracking technology also demands workforce adaptation and training. Employees need to understand how to use tracking tools effectively and interpret the data they generate. Resistance to change and lack of technical skills can slow down deployment and reduce the effectiveness of tracking initiatives. Continuous training programs and change management strategies are essential to foster user adoption and realize full system value.
Scalability is another concern for some organizations. As businesses grow or evolve, tracking systems must be scalable enough to handle expanded operations without performance degradation. Tracking solutions that lack scalability may require costly upgrades or complete replacement.
